felix

Checkout Tools
  • last updated 7 hours ago
Constraints
Constraints: committers
 
Constraints: files
Constraints: dates

Changeset 772896 is being indexed.

Reduce drastically the size of the manipulator.

It does no more embed Xerces, but rely on any Sax parser implementation exporting org.xml.sax.

The main result is the reduction of the online manipulator size to 150Kb (instead of 1Mb).

Fix the junit4OSGi notice file : it does not includes OSGi code

    • -1
    • +2
    /ipojo/tests/online-manipulator/pom.xml
Fix problem with exported commands not being available from the console, fix integration tests
  1. /karaf/itests/src/test/java/org/apache/servicemix
Add some synchronization to make sure we don't loose commands
Use Import-Package instead of Require-Bundle for gshell-run
Default to felix for the OSGi framework
FELIX-1098: split configuration from namespace handler to ease the upgrade to blueprint
  1. /karaf/gshell/gshell-run/src/main/resources
  2. … 11 more files in changeset.
Fixed some bugs in the fragment conflict detection algorithm.

I thought VersionRange implemented equals, but it was using the

default implementation. Also made optionality a little more flexible

by allowing optional requirements to overlap non-optional ones.

(FELIX-29)

Fix a few problems with command bundles not starting correctly
FELIX-1111: allow karaf to run on equinox
Add missing properties for actions
Modified fragment support to allow exact matches in overlapping

requirements. (FELIX-29)

FELIX-1115: use version ranges + clean up a bit gshell-core
    • -73
    • +26
    /karaf/gshell/gshell-core/pom.xml
  1. … 9 more files in changeset.
Fix issue Felix-1114.

The previous fix was forgetting ManagedService.

This one supports them, and improve ManagedService tests.

FELIX-1098: Remove strong dependencies on spring / spring-dm
  1. … 19 more files in changeset.
FELIX-1116: remove some remaining references to servicemix
    • -2
    • +2
    /karaf/assembly/src/main/descriptors/windows-src.xml
    • -2
    • +2
    /karaf/assembly/src/main/descriptors/unix-src.xml
  1. … 20 more files in changeset.
Remove some empty dirs
  1. … 11 more files in changeset.
Rename spring config files to use karaf, remove empty dirs
FELIX-1098: Remove some spring strong dependencies
FELIX-1098: Remove some spring strong dependencies
Rename some missed packages to felix.karaf
  1. … 34 more files in changeset.
FELIX-1098: Remove some spring dependencies
  1. /karaf/management/src/main/java/org/apache/felix
FELIX-1118 - Update shell scripts

- Updated shell scripts, env vars, and other misc items from servicemix to karaf.

    • -0
    • +166
    /karaf/assembly/src/main/distribution/windows-text/bin/karaf.bat
    • -1
    • +1
    /karaf/itests/src/test/resources/log4j.properties
  1. … 29 more files in changeset.
Add support for URLStreamHandler.openConnection(proxy,url) method (FELIX-1060).
Fix client broken due to the update to mina sshd
Add svn:ignore properties
[maven-release-plugin] prepare for next development iteration
[maven-release-plugin] prepare release org.apache.felix.fileinstall-1.0.0
Update changelog

Update to the new parent pom

Remove unused import

Fix some issue in the tests due to the new easymock version

The copyright year of the NOTICE was bad.

FELIX-1117 - Update branding

NPE if installed JAR is not a bundle; check for it now. (FELIX-29)